iphone 15 esim capacity

How many eSIMs can the iPhone 15 effectively support? The iPhone 15, designed with cutting-edge technology, exclusively operates with eSIM models in the United States, eliminating the traditional physical SIM card slot. This advancement highlights a major shift towards digital connectivity, aligning with the capacity of the device to manage multiple eSIMs.

Each iPhone 15 is capable of storing up to eight distinct eSIM profiles, offering users substantial flexibility in managing carrier plans. Despite the ability to store eight eSIM profiles, it is imperative to note that only two can be active simultaneously. This limitation, although potentially constraining for some users, still allows for a convenient method of alternating between different carriers or plans. Non-US models retain the nano-SIM card slot alongside eSIM support, showcasing versatility in handling different SIM technologies. How Do I Manage Multiple Esims on the Iphone 15?

Managing multiple eSIMs on the iPhone 15 is a straightforward process. Users can activate eSIMs via QR codes or the Quick Transfer feature during setup.

To manage them, one navigates to Settings > Cellular, where they can select active eSIMs.

Significantly, the iPhone 15 supports up to eight stored eSIMs, but only two can be active simultaneously, allowing for versatile cellular connectivity tailored for both personal and travel needs.
